My 06 Projectors. many PICS

First of all i need to thank sky350GT for helping me choosing the bulbs for my car.
My bulbs:
- PIAA H1 Xtreme White Plus Bulb Twin Pack 4000K JDM HID (fog light)
- PIAA SUPER PLASMA GT-X GTX 194 168 WEDGE BULBS JDM HID (City light)
- PIAA 7440 MIRROR ORANGE LIGHT JDM NEW NR BULBS AMBER (signal light)
- PHILIPS D2S Ultinon 6000K bulbs HID XENON 85122WX ( Low/ high beam)

The work took me 21hr. I opened the bumper in 30 min, and then installed the right headlights in 15 min. When I came to my passenger side, headlight plastic hole was broken where you place the screw to attach the fenders with the headlights. So, I went to home depot, and I bought plastic glue. I glued the plastic, and then I had to leave it for 24hr in order to get the glue dry. This afternoon I got everything done. (My friends helped me out)
